Transaction 363c23409c68c919bdec89a4afc324c101419821c6404b16ce3edb003238796a
1 Input
1 Output
-
363c23409c68c919bdec89a4afc324c101419821c6404b16ce3edb003238796a:0
- value
- 146949
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4668c040e70ddee13269637ab14a541096d67e37 OP_EQUAL
- address
- 387JiCTHvmpL85EK9Tf2Y4VzCvGQDLwL7n